Single-Block Refrigeration: Performance and Upsides Explained
Monoblock refrigeration units represent a emerging trend in commercial and industrial cooling applications. Unlike traditional setups with separate components, these units merge the compressor, condenser, and evaporator into a single block. This design delivers several significant benefits, primarily centered around improved performance. The reduced piping run monoblock refrigeration unit minimizes refrigerant quantity and loss, leading to decreased energy consumption. Furthermore, integrated designs typically feature advanced management that improve operating parameters, further boosting effectiveness.
- Lowered Energy Costs
- Streamlined Setup
- Small Size
- Greater Dependability
Troubleshooting Common Issues with Monoblock Refrigeration Units
Addressing problems with the monoblock refrigeration unit can often feel complex , but most common malfunctions are fairly correctable with methodical investigation. First , confirm the power supply – a straightforward oversight including a loose wire is frequently the root cause . Then, review the condenser coil for substantial frost buildup, which implies a likely problem with the auto-cycle process . Moreover , note for unusual noises emanating from the compressor , which could signal inside failure. Finally, keep in mind to consult the maker’s guide for particular diagnostic steps .

Installation and Maintenance Tips for Monoblock Refrigeration
Proper placement and ongoing servicing are vital for achieving the longevity of your monoblock refrigeration equipment. Begin with a thorough assessment of the site to ensure adequate airflow and reach for maintenance. Securely mount the monoblock, directing close attention to manufacturer specifications. After preliminary startup, check the operating readings and stress – any inconsistencies should be corrected promptly.
- Regularly clean the evaporator surfaces to eliminate performance decline .
- Check the fluid levels and fix any escapes.
- Arrange routine servicing with a certified technician .
